    rbs collection detects the dependencies from Gemfile.lock. For example, if your Gemfile has an entry, gem 'rails', rbs collection finds dependencies gems, such as activesupport, railties, nokogiri and so on, from Gemfile.lock. Then it installs RBSs from ruby/gem_rbs_collection repository.
